      <description>&lt;!-- [DocumentBodyStart:ca145447-9c47-4431-9f4f-4ba13bbc3cbc] --&gt;&lt;div class="jive-rendered-content"&gt;&lt;p&gt;Hi Anusha&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p style="min-height: 8pt; padding: 0px;"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Unless one of my colleagues comes up with some really super nifty trick here, there is nothing I'm aware of you can do in Frame to facilitate this. It will all have to happen in RoboHelp.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p style="min-height: 8pt; padding: 0px;"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;It's possible, but just a fuzz complicated. The simplest way to achieve it is by generating WebHelp output twice. Once with your desired skin and once with a "traditional - no skin" output. In the traditional-no skin output you have options for placing Browse Sequence buttons in the topics themselves. You also have options about where they appear. (Top left, Top right, Bottom left, Bottom right).&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p style="min-height: 8pt; padding: 0px;"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;So you generate twice, then take the topic content from the traditional-no skin output and copy them over to the skinned output and replace those that are there. At this point you should then have something pretty close to what you say you want.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p style="min-height: 8pt; padding: 0px;"&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Hope this helps...
